The Sun Fire B1600 Blade Chassis Administration course provides students with the knowledge and skills required to support the installation, configuration, and continued maintenance of the Sun Fire B1600 Blade Chassis and integrated switch.
|
The courseware is directed toward audiences responsible for maintaining, supporting, and administering the Sun Fire B1600 Blade Chassis and components in their environment. Concepts, architectures, key features, and configuration techniques are included. Information on customer-installable hardware and replacement procedures as well as switch configuration, administration tasks, and troubleshooting is also offered within the course.
Upon completion of this course, students should be able to:
• Identify the features and physical components of the Sun Fire B1600 Blade Chassis • Identify the features of the Sun Fire B100s, B100x, B200x, B10n, and B10p blades • Identify the architecture of the Sun Fire B1600 Blade Chassis • Install the Sun Fire B1600, B100s, B100x, B200x, B10n, and B10p hardware • Configure the Sun Fire B1600 Blade Chassis server system controller (SSC) • Replace the hardware components of the Sun Fire B1600 Blade Chassis • Describe advanced network switching concepts • Prepare the Sun Fire B1600 Blade Chassis Switch for network configuration • Configure the Sun Fire B1600 Blade Chassis Switch for basic functions and advanced features • Configure Institute of Electrical and Electronics Engineers (IEEE) 802.1Q VLANs • Configure second SSC failover • Troubleshoot the Sun Fire B1600 Blade Chassis and Switch Configurations
Content: Introducing the Sun Fire B1600 Blade Chassis
• Identify the major features of the Sun Fire B1600 Blade Chassis • Identify the hardware components of the Sun Fire B1600 Blade Chassis and state the function of each component • Identify the major features of the Sun Fire B100s blade server, Sun Fire B100x blade server, Sun Fire B200x blade server, Sun Fire B10n content load balancing blade, and the Sun Fire B10p Secure Sockets Layer (SSL) proxy blade • Compare and contrast the Sun Fire B1600 Blade Chassis to similar Sun products
Introducing the Sun Fire B1600 Blade Chassis Architecture
• Describe the Sun Fire B1600 Blade Chassis architecture • Describe the architecture for the Sun Fire B100s, Sun Fire B100x, Sun Fire B200x, Sun Fire B10n, and Sun Fire B10p blades • Describe the SSC architecture • Describe the PSU architecture
Installing and Replacing the Sun Fire B1600 Blade Chassis Hardware
• Locate and identify documentation for the Sun Fire B1600 Blade Chassis • Review product documentation • Review the benefits of the Enterprise Installation Services • List and describe environmental requirements of the Sun Fire B1600 Blade Chassis • Describe the procedure for mounting a shelf in a rack • Install the power supply units (PSUs) • Install the SSC • Install the Sun Fire B100s blade server, Sun Fire B100x blade server, Sun Fire B10p SSL proxy blade, and Sun Fire B10n content load balancing blade • Apply power and verify the power state of the components • Make the physical connection to management and data ports • List the Customer Replaceable Units (CRUs) and Field Replaceable Units (FRUs) • Replace the Sun Fire B100s blade server, Sun Fire B100x blade server, Sun Fire B10p SSL proxy blade, and Sun Fire B10n content load balancing blade • Replace the SSC • Replace the PSUs • Replace the shelf
Configuring the Sun Fire B1600 Blade Chassis
• Configure the system controller • Configure the blade servers • Configure the integrated switch
Introducing Network Switching Concepts
• Describe Institute of Electrical and Electronics Engineers (IEEE) 802.1D transparent bridging • Describe spanning tree architecture • Describe IEEE 802.3ad port trunking and the Link Aggregation Control Protocol (LACP) • Describe IEEE 802.1Q virtual local area networks (VLANs) • Describe IEEE 802.1p switch traffic prioritization methods that are used to define Class of Service (CoS) • Describe Internet Protocol (IP) multicast and the Internet Group Management Protocol (IGMP)
Preparing the Switch
• List the features of the Sun Fire B1600 Blade Chassis switch • Access the SSC management software • Access the web interface for the SSC management software • Identify command-line interface (CLI) commands of the SSC management software • Save and restore switch configuration information • Configure the SSC message log • Configure switch user authentication • Configure Simple Network Management Protocol (SNMP)
Configuring Basic Switch Functions
• Manage switch address tables • Configure the Spanning Tree Algorithms (STAs) • Configure port trunking • Control broadcast storms • Configure IP multicast behavior
Configuring Virtual Local Area Networks
• Configure VLANs on the switch • Add a server blade to the management VLAN • Set up IP packet filters
Configuring Class of Service
Configure Class of Service (CoS) on the switch
Second SSC Failover and Configuration
• Identify failover considerations • Understand and explain failover between SSC0 and the second SSC, SSC1 • Update firmware on the second SSC using the flashupdate command • Configure the second SSC using the setupsc command • List the sequence of events that occur during a failover • Force a manual failover from the active SSC to the standby SSC • Replicate the switch configuration of the SSC0´s switch SWT0, to SSC1´s switch SWT1
Troubleshooting the Sun Fire B1600 Blade Chassis and Integrated Switch
• Troubleshoot the Sun Fire B1600 Blade Chassis • Interpret error information for first-level fault isolation • Interpret error information for second-level fault isolation • Build and test a Sun Fire B1600 Blade Chassis hardware configuration • Isolate the fault to a failing CRU or FRU • Determine specifications and logs of the switch • Configure port mirroring • Troubleshoot link issues • Troubleshoot broadcast and multicast storms • Troubleshoot spanning tree failures • Troubleshoot VLAN configurations • Troubleshoot CoS configurations

Målgruppe for kurset
Students who can benefit from this course are partner field engineers, OEM support staff, post-sales channel support engineers, and the customer´s maintenance team. Additionally, system administrators and network administrators who are responsible for managing the Sun Fire B1600 blade chassis and integrated switch should benefit from this course. To succeed fully in this course, students should be able to: • Recognize and navigate through files and directories in the UNIX file system • Execute key commands (including OpenBoot PROM (OBP) commands) for installation, configuration, determining system status, and troubleshooting • Install and replace hot-swappable and non-hot-swappable server components and parts • Use Sun diagnostic utilities • Configure basic networking functions in a Solaris Operating System (Solaris OS)
